Workers Want to Choose Their Mobile Devices, Survey Finds

Computerworld: A new online survey conducted by Sybase finds that half of workers would prefer to choose their own mobile devices. In addition, 56 percent of those surveyed said that work-related mobile apps make them more productive. Other key findings include the following:

  • 45 percent of workers say they would use an enterprise app store to download apps.
  • Only 19 percent believe their bosses make it as easy to use a mobile device as a desktop.
  • 44 percent say they don’t have enough mobile apps to do their jobs.
  • Just 29 percent said their IT departments do a good job of managing mobile devices.
  • 30 percent say they’ve sent work-related e-mail or documents to their personal accounts.
